Quote:
Originally Posted by Reaper View Post
Thats interesting. The ecm grounds itself through the mount I wonder if this has any potential issues.
The nutcerts should still allow it to ground just fine. The OEM piece is painted steel and this looks to be powdercoated aluminum though. Might scrape some of the powdercoating off where it bolts to the motor to ensure good metal to metal contact.
